Caller’s Context: Kathleen’s Responsibility
Kathleen reaches out to the show seeking guidance on managing her brother's financial affairs. Recently appointed as the custodian for her 65-year-old intellectually challenged brother's financial accounts, Kathleen has taken on this significant responsibility after her mother relinquished control a couple of months prior.
Key Points:
- Custodianship Transition: Kathleen became the custodian due to her brother's intellectual challenges (00:09).
- Living Arrangement: Her brother resides with a woman who owns the house, initially renting a separate one-bedroom, one-bathroom unit for $500 a month (00:24).
Issues Raised: Landlord’s Requests and Financial Boundaries
The core of Kathleen's concern revolves around the landlord's recent demands for financial assistance in major house repairs. Initially, her brother was paying rent for a separate unit. However, after the couple transitioned to a shared living space, Kathleen's sister-in-law (the landlord) began requesting that her brother contribute to significant renovations, such as bathroom upgrades.
Key Points:
- Landlord’s Financial Demands: Requests for half the cost of major repairs (00:29).
- Unclear Ownership Details: Uncertainty about the house's mortgage status and the landlord’s financial obligations (01:11).
- Emergency Expenses: Kathleen provided $500 for an urgent septic tank repair (01:36).
Dave Ramsey’s Advice: Establishing Boundaries and Protecting Assets
Dave Ramsey addresses Kathleen’s situation by emphasizing the importance of maintaining clear boundaries between tenant and landlord responsibilities. He underscores that tenants should not be financially responsible for the landlord's property maintenance, regardless of personal relationships.
Key Advice:
- No to Unwarranted Repairs: "No one pays to fix up a house they don't own, that they're renting" (01:49).
- Avoiding Financial Entanglement: Even if personal relationships are involved, financial responsibilities must remain clear and separate (01:56).
- Ownership Considerations: Discusses the impracticality of adding her brother to the mortgage or deed without necessity (02:06).
Navigating Relationship Dynamics and Triangulation
The conversation further explores the complexities introduced by the romantic involvement between Kathleen’s brother and the landlord. Dave Ramsey expresses concern over potential exploitation and the emotional strain it may place on Kathleen.
Key Points:
- Perception of Opportunism: Suspicions that the landlord may be taking advantage of Kathleen’s brother (02:22).
- Emotional and Relational Impact: Acknowledges the love and burden Kathleen feels in managing her brother’s welfare amidst these challenges (04:27).
- Triangulation Concerns: Highlights the potential for strained relationships and miscommunication within the family dynamic (05:29).
Strategic Solutions: Communication and Firm Boundaries
Dave Ramsey suggests proactive strategies to mitigate the conflict, including open communication and firm financial boundaries.
Recommended Actions:
- Unified Meeting: Convene a meeting with both the landlord and her brother to address the financial expectations transparently (06:52).
- Firm Denial of Unjust Requests: Clearly communicate the stance against funding the landlord’s repairs, reinforcing the separation between personal relationships and financial obligations (07:05).
- Protecting Brother’s Interests: Prioritize Kathleen’s brother’s well-being by refusing to be financially exploited and maintaining his living conditions without additional financial strain.

Key Insights and Takeaways
- Financial Boundaries are Crucial: Regardless of personal relationships, tenants should not bear financial responsibility for their landlord’s property maintenance.
- Protecting Vulnerable Individuals: As the custodian, Kathleen must prioritize her intellectually challenged brother’s well-being over the demands of others.
- Clear Communication: Addressing conflicts head-on with all parties involved can prevent misunderstandings and preserve familial relationships.
- Avoiding Emotional Exploitation: Recognizing and resisting attempts to manipulate or financially exploit vulnerable family members is essential.
- Emotional Resilience: Managing such complex family dynamics requires emotional strength and clear-headed decision-making.
